SINGAPORE – Home buyers can bring a lot more from their core Provident account to get aging flats from Friday (might 10), offered the house’s leftover rental covers the youngest buyer till the age of 95.
They might also be qualified for maximum construction panel loan of 90 per cent regarding the house costs or valuation if they are purchasing resale HDB houses, per a combined statement by ministries of Manpower and National Development on Thursday.
This arrives due to the fact national shifts the guidelines to focus on whether a home will last property manager forever, in place of their continuing to be lease.
The action helps to ensure that people has a roof over their particular heads within old age – a nod to people live longer, whenever life expectancy is at 85 many years.
But it addittionally recognises that some purchasers might have their own good reasons for purchasing older attributes, such to keep near her moms and dads, and this produces most versatility for houses to evolve possession in an otherwise illiquid industry.
The majority of buyers will not be impacted by the alterations. About 98 per-cent of HDB families and 99 percent of exclusive belongings households need a property which lasts them to 95 ages and more mature, MND stated.
However with the fresh new guidelines, middle-aged purchasers can purchase ageing flats and face less constraints to their CPF use.

Like, a couple of who will be 45 years old can pay for a resale flat with half a century left on the rental using most CPF savings.
They’re able to use their particular CPF to cover up to 100 % for the valuation maximum – the house or property cost or valuation, whichever is lower – in comparison to 80 percent previously. Her houses financing would continue to be alike.
In contrast, more youthful purchasers which purchase earlier flats have to be ready to fork out more cash.
For example, a couple of elderly 25 who buy a-flat with 65 several years of lease continuing to be can use their own CPF to cover just 90 per cent of the valuation restriction, all the way down from 100 per-cent. They would even be qualified for a smaller loan maximum of 81 per cent, when compared with 90 percent.
According to the improvement, CPF discount and HDB loans will not be approved to finance the purchase of flats with twenty years or much less left throughout the rent.
Earlier, CPF constraints banged in when a flat features between thirty years and less than 60 many years left. People can use their unique CPF if leftover lease sealed the youngest buyer till era 80, whilst overall quantity of funds that could be put might possibly be pro-rated.
Similar restrictions used on HDB financing, except that the selling apartment could have only twenty years of rental left.
The principles will activate from Friday for new solutions and contracts for houses Board houses and personal property shopping.
Buyers who happen to be presently utilizing their CPF to support their own housing loans continues to need their unique resources based on the outdated policies. Those who are halfway through home buy can ask the CPF Board or HDB for support.
